Tony, I don't know all the answers to your questions but here are a few: > --- In AVR-Chat@yahoogroups.com, Dave VanHorn <dvanhorn@d...> wrote: > > I had not checked the maximum input voltage on the 7805, Is it less > than 13.6v? Or is there some other automotive power issue at work > here? Maximum is well above 13.6V. However the larger the difference, the more heat needs to be disappiated by the regulator. You also mentioned that you will need 1.5A which exceeds the specifications of the LM7805 which is limited to 1A. You will need something like a MC78T05 that is rated at 3A. > Also, another sign that I know nothing, the reverse bias diode > across the input and output of the reg. I suppose that if the input > goes to zero while there is +5 on the output this will cause the > damage? How big a diode do I need. A 1A rectifier rather than > a "switching" diode, not that I know the difference except in > current ratings and possibly switching times.... The design apps I > have seen did not show such a diode, but it seems to make sense! I use 1N4001 or 1N4002 to protect both against polarity reversal and to protect the regulator against reverse current flow (connect the cathode to the regulator input). For your case you are going to need beefier diodes such as 1N5402. Regards, Mike
